I worked with a company ( can't mentioned name) around Second rainbow in mile 2 Lagos. so on Friday I decided to hire an aboki to help me supply my customers with our products bcz some of the products are heavy.

I actually got the Aboki from one of my customers because she knows how heavy some of our products can be but unfortunately the Aboki can't speak or write.

Now after we closed for the day, actually I ought to have taken him back to where I picked him from but because of fuel wahala of driving for about 30mins before I will get to his destination, I decided to call someone close to my office gate to speak Hausa to the Aboki if he actually know his way. They spoke and Aboki confirmed to him that he knows his way, so I decided to give him transportation and I drove to the office

Now, yesterday,very early in the morning,that my customer that referral the Aboki to me called me that they are yet to see the Aboki since he left with me, and I called her to info her when the Aboki left on Friday .

She is now threatening me that she will deal with me if I refused to come see her in her shop, and according to her that aboki's have taken over her shop till the found their brother... and I was instructed not to go because of how dangerous some of these aboki's can be in a situation like this.

I went to the police station at Amuwo odofin to make an official report but I was also referral to another station at Orile to go make report.
